Etymology / Origin
The name “Giulești” is of Romanian origin and is commonly found in several places across Romania. It is likely derived from the personal name “Giul” or “Giulea,” combined with the suffix “‑ești,” which denotes “the people or place belonging to.” Such naming patterns are typical for Romanian toponymy. However, specific historical records linking this etymology to a location in Maramureș have not been verified.
